如何使用image_tag和link_to进行数据清除?

时间:2015-07-11 23:36:30

标签: ruby-on-rails ruby zurb-foundation

如何使用image_tag和link_to进行数据清除? 我尝试了这个,但它不起作用

function destroyer(arr) {
  for(var i = 1; i < arguments.length; i++){
    arr.filter(seeker.bind(null, arguments[i]));
  }
  return arr;
}

function seeker(arg, value, index, array){
  console.log(arg, value, index, array);
  return value !== arg;
}
destroyer([1, 2, 3, 1, 2, 3], 2, 3);

2 个答案:

答案 0 :(得分:0)

blah blah <a href="/Prevage+MD">Prevage MD</a> xxx yyy zzz <a href="/Prevage">Prevage</a> asdf

谢谢我修好了

答案 1 :(得分:0)

有一个重复的link_to link_to。你可能只需要一个。

除此之外,我建议使用括号并修复缩进以提高可读性:

<ul class="clearing-thumbs small-block-grid-4" data-clearing>
  <% @galleries.each do |f| %>

    <%= link_to(f.image.url, class: 'gal') do %>    
      <%= image_tag(f.image.url(:medium)) %>
    <% end %>

    <div class="box_bot">
      <% if current_user && current_user.admin? %>  
        <%= link_to('Delete', f,
                    class: 'btn', 
                    method: :delete, 
                    data: { 
                      confirm: 'Are you sure you want to delete this?'
                    }) %>
      <% end %>
    </div>
  <% end %>
</ul>

此外,您的示例包含结束</li>,但没有开放<li>。我删除了结束</li>,因为只有结束标记是无效的HTML。您必须在适当的位置将两个(开始和结束标记)添加到上面的代码中。